#3b3568 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#3b3568 is composed of 23.1% red, 20.8% green and 40.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 43.3% cyan, 49% magenta, 0% yellow and 59.2% black. It has a hue angle of 247.1 degrees, a saturation of 32.5% and a lightness of 30.8%. #3b3568 color hex could be obtained by blending #766ad0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333366.

Shades and Tints of #3b3568
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000000 is the darkest color, while #f3f2f8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#3b3568
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4d4d50 is the less saturated color, while #160598 is the most saturated one.
